Output 50b4edadb92808d81914343cd5974f100d29fb218abffafbc5c06d41386c8c5a:35

value
136083
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a93ab5d5b454bfa877d40764532ec7379ce2ea9 OP_EQUAL
address
3HEwhQQ8JeX4nzVT1DexWefKENdWKtATED
transaction
50b4edadb92808d81914343cd5974f100d29fb218abffafbc5c06d41386c8c5a
spent
true